BHT FEED GRADE TEST refers to Butylated Hydroxy Toluene, specifically formulated for feed-quality use and analyzed to satisfy stringent good quality and basic safety criteria. BHT is often a lipophilic organic and natural compound that is certainly largely utilised as an antioxidant in various industrial purposes. In animal diet, BHT FEED GRADE TEST is extensively utilized to prevent the oxidation of fats and oils in animal feed, thus preserving the nutritional worth and extending the shelf lifetime of the feed. Oxidized fats not just lose nutritional efficacy but may develop hazardous compounds, affecting the health and fitness and expansion of livestock. The inclusion of BHT in feed needs arduous screening to ensure it adheres to regulatory benchmarks and is also safe for intake by animals, which ultimately enters the human food stuff chain. The testing protocols commonly assess the purity, efficacy, and probable residues in animal tissues.

An additional significant compound within the chemical area is Pentachloropyridine. This compound is a chlorinated by-product of pyridine and it has garnered desire as a result of its utility being an intermediate in the synthesis of agrochemicals, dyes, and pharmaceuticals. Its significant diploma of chlorination makes it a potent compound, which should be taken care of with treatment because of likely toxicity and environmental fears. Pentachloropyridine serves as being a creating block in chemical synthesis, letting chemists to develop much more sophisticated molecules Which may be Utilized in herbicides, insecticides, or maybe specialty polymers. The managing and disposal of Pentachloropyridine are controlled, specified its potential environmental persistence and bioaccumulation danger. Industries working with this compound frequently adopt shut-procedure output solutions and arduous basic safety protocols to reduce exposure.

M-Phenylene Diamine, generally abbreviated as MPD, is surely an aromatic amine that functions prominently within the production of aramid fibers, which are well-noted for their heat resistance and strength. Kevlar and Nomex, Employed in overall body armor and hearth-resistant clothing, respectively, are manufactured working with MPD being a crucial precursor. The compound alone contains a benzene ring with two amino groups during the meta positions, which makes it ideal for creating polymers with fascinating thermal and mechanical Qualities. M-Phenylene Diamine (MPD) is usually Utilized in the dye industry, specially in hair dyes and also other beauty applications, While its use has been curtailed in a few locations as a result of protection considerations. When producing goods that contains MPD, proper occupational security tactics are necessary to defend personnel from extended publicity, which could lead on to skin sensitization or other health problems.

O-Phenylene Diamine (OPDA), though structurally similar to MPD, differs while in the positioning of your amino teams, which considerably influences its chemical reactivity and application. OPDA is frequently utilized during the production of dyes and pigments, exactly where it contributes on the development of vivid shades which have been secure and lengthy-lasting. It's also used in the synthesis of heterocyclic compounds and pharmaceuticals. OPDA’s part in corrosion inhibitors and rubber chemical substances even more highlights its versatility. Even so, just like other aromatic amines, OPDA can be connected to toxicity challenges, and therefore, its use is meticulously controlled and monitored. The significance of right handling, proper storage, and sufficient protective steps cannot be overstated when dealing with OPDA in almost any industrial location.

Pinacolone is another noteworthy compound with a range of purposes. It's a ketone Using the molecular method C6H12O and is also employed mostly being an intermediate within the synthesis of pesticides and herbicides, significantly while in the manufacture of triazole fungicides and certain plant progress regulators. Pinacolone’s construction features a tertiary butyl group, which contributes to its one of a kind reactivity in organic synthesis. Past agriculture, it may also be found in the manufacture of prescription drugs and fragrances. Pinacolone is valued for its power to undertake nucleophilic substitution and condensation reactions, rendering it a useful reagent in laboratory and industrial processes. When it really is significantly less dangerous than several of the Formerly mentioned compounds, basic safety safeguards are still essential to mitigate any dangers associated with its volatility and probable irritant properties.

2-Heptanone can be a ketone that Normally occurs in some vegetation and can be present in smaller portions in human sweat and selected animal secretions. It is commonly Employed in the fragrance and flavor industries due to its pleasurable, fruity odor. Furthermore, 2-Heptanone has located purposes being a solvent and intermediate in organic and natural synthesis. Interestingly, exploration has instructed that it may Perform a role in chemical signaling, significantly in insects, exactly where it functions being an alarm pheromone. This has triggered its analyze in pest Management strategies and behavioral science. Industrially, two-Heptanone is synthesized for use in coatings, adhesives, and cleaners. Its fairly reduced toxicity can make it ideal for use in buyer products, While proper labeling and managing Guidance are normally mandated.
